Kwagga Smith hopes to defend the title in Sydney 7s

January 23, 2018 12:17 am

South Africa 7s veteran Kwagga Smith hopes to stamp a mark in the Sydney and Hamilton tournament before he departs for super rugby competition.

The strong running forward has been a man of interest in the South African side for the past few seasons..

Smith says he hopes to make his country proud by helping his team win in the next two tournament.

“I’ve got these two tournaments left before I move to super rugby so I will do my best for the last time this year.”

South Africa is pooled with England, Spain and Papua New Guinea.

Meanwhile, the Fiji Airways mens 7s side is pooled with New Zealand, Samoa and Russia.

They kick off their campaign against Samoa at 8.28pm on Friday.

The side then plays Russia at 5.09pm on Saturday before facing New Zealand at 8.42pm.

The Cup quarter-final kicks off at 12.28pm on Sunday, semi-final begins at 6.36pm and the final is schedule for 9.48pm.
